Lostock Gralam train station is modest in size and offers a basic range of facilities. Notably, the station does not have a ticket office or machines for ticket purchase or collection. Travelers are encouraged to book their tickets online before arrival. Accessibility is a key consideration here; the station has step-free entry to the Chester platform, while access to the Manchester platform is via a short flight of steps and a ramp. There is an induction loop available for those who require hearing assistance and CCTV for added security. However, travelers should note the absence of waiting rooms, public toilets, refreshment facilities, and cash machines. Essential for those integrating different travel modes, Lostock Gralam station offers connections with local transportation options. Local bus services run on Manchester Road, conveniently located near The Slow and Easy Hotel. Taxi services can also be accessed, providing further connectivity to your destination. For those wondering about bike hire—it’s not available at the station, but alternative arrangements can supplement your transport needs. Though small, Quakers Yard station is efficient and functional. It doesn't feature a staffed ticket office, but it compensates by offering ticket machines that are accessible to all passengers, including those with mobility challenges. You can also collect tickets bought online from these machines. Induction loops are available, enhancing the experience for passengers with hearing impairments.
For assistance, help points are strategically placed throughout the station. Departure and arrival screens ensure you're kept up to date with train timings. It's worth noting that while there isn't a waiting room or toilet facilities on the premises, there are seating areas available for your comfort. Luggage storage is not available, so traveling light is advisable.
Understanding that connectivity is key, especially in a station outside city limits, Quakers Yard provides well-integrated transport links. The nearest rail replacement bus service is conveniently located on Cardiff Road, near the junction with Treharne Road in Edwardsville. Though it lacks facilities like a taxi rank, the close proximity to road networks facilitates easy access to additional transport options.
Accessibility is a consideration at Quakers Yard with partial step-free access, classified as category B2, ensuring some areas, though not all, are accessible without the need for stairs.
